GitHub's former CEO launches a distributed Git network built for the agentic coding age

SMRTR summary

Entire, launched by GitHub's ex-CEO, is a decentralized Git network designed for AI coding agents, offering 25x faster throughput, global distributed hosting, and a semantic memory layer to catch errors and improve code visibility.
